"If you're renovating, this is the place to go for absolutely any style of tile. Their library is vast and they carry a variety of materials including stone, wood, leather, and porcelain. There's also a location in Midtown."

My husband and I came here to get ideas on the tiles we were interested in for our master bath renovation. After wandering around and looking at all of the beautiful displays, we met with Angelo. He answered all of our questions and helped us pair tiles to create a luxurious space. Much of the tile they have here is high end (and out of our budget), but if you make a wall or floor special, you can be frugal elsewhere. We went home not knowing quite what we wanted, however we did leave with samples and that was incredibly helpful to go and see in the space. After making a decision, Angelo and I began emailing back and forth as well as calling each other to place orders and get the quantity right. Everything was delivered via FedEx and in perfect condition. On more than one occasion I needed to order additional tile and Angelo quickly got my order in. Product came in, in less than a week! He was great to work with and very patient for us first-time-renovators. If you're looking for something special that you can't find anywhere else, this is where to look. Consider Ann Sacks the Bergdorf Goodman of tile stores. Don't let that deter you, it's worth the look.

I purchased Ann Sacks tile for my kitchen backsplash. As one other reviewer mentioned, I was talked into purchasing a lot more tile than was needed--far above what is "usual" expected breakage for tile on a mesh sheet. Even the installer commented. That cost me hundreds, which is a real bummer. I also had some issues with delivery taking longer than was quoted initially which upset my contractor. HOWEVER, I can't let these things spoil my overall review too much because the tile really is beautiful --everyone who sees it comments on it, and I couldn't have bought this particular tile anywhere else (and I tried because it was $$$$)! They carry top quality tile with special depth/color variation/glazing and for me, it was worth the hassle.

Unbelievably poor service and questionable quality control. I've renovated several bathrooms economically and painlessly using a variety of tile vendors, but went to Ann Sacks thinking that a high end vendor would ensure a good product and superior service. Wrong. After purchasing over $13,000 worth of tile and battling through an ordering snafu that really should have been caught by the salesperson, the color variations of one of the floor tiles were so dramatic that I had to have large sections pulled up and redone. Ka-ching! (Have to add that this was no easy task since the mosaic tile has a paper backing on the front making it impossible for the installer to see what is being laid until after it is set in place. Won't even go into the DYI fix I came up with so that we could see the tile before it was installed) I wrote a polite letter to a supervisor to alert him to the problem (not to request a refund or a different tile), and to suggest the tile be discontinued. So far, no response. Don't make my mistake and be seduced by the pretty shiny samples in the showroom, go somewhere else where the salespeople are more helpful and where a company with a fancy reputation doesn't dump its customers after the bill is paid.
